365 days of orchids – day 318 – Trisetella cordeliae

To follow Trisetella scobina we have Trisitella cordeliae which is even smaller both in terms of its leaves – just 10mm long and much shorter spikes with small (but relatively large) attractive hairy pink flowers. Like T. scobina, the flower spikes produce a succession of flowers over a long period.

The species is endemic to Peruvian cloud forests and we treat it the same as other Trisetella – cool, damp and shaded.
